So.. I am able to apply a filter to a collection based on a metafield, as described here.

 

So this URL gives me a few results:

/collections/all?filter.p.m.description.potato=16

And I will see Potato as a filter inside active_values

 

But this URL doesn't give me any results:
/collections/all?filter.p.m.description.potato=666

So Potato is not in active_values

 

I'm trying to display 16 or 666 as an applied filter on the collection page, no matter the amount of results (zero or not).

 

Is there another way of getting the applied filter (that's based on a metafield)?

 

Is there a better way to achieve this?
